NASHVILLE, TN. (Top40 Charts/ Webster PR) - Kingsley's Country Top 40 announces the full 2009 lineup for the "New Artist Showcase," an exclusive event included in the CMA Music Festival trip packages offered by Nashville 's celebrity trip company, What A Trip! Entertainment.
The show will be hosted by Country Radio's icon, Bob Kingsley . Guests will have the opportunity to meet the artists, get autographs, take photos and enjoy a private event unlike any other.

The 'New Artist Showcase' will introduce artists that Bob Kingsley personally believes are on the cutting edge of breaking into country radio.

This year's artists include:

LoCash Cowboys, Bomshel, Pearl Heart and Jessica Harp!

Jessica Harp
In June 2004, aspiring country singer Jessica Harp packed everything into her car and left her Kansas City , MO , hometown for Tennessee to finalize a recording contract with Nashville indie-label Dualtone Music Group. Fate intervened when her best friend Michelle Branch called somewhere along the way and asked her to form a country/pop duo, which the girls dubbed The Wreckers. A No. 1 country single, a gold album, a Grammy-Award nomination, and high-profile tours with Rascal Flatts and Keith Urban followed, but Harp could never shake the feeling of wanting to show the world what she could do on her own.

Pearl Heart
Originally from Florissant , MO , the girls of Pearl Heart are all three sisters who love playing country music. They started their music career back in 1998; Courtney was eight years old, and Amy and Angela were eleven. 'We knew when we first started singing that this is what we were called to do.' In addition to being vocalists all three play guitar. For the girls it's always been about the love of music and the love of the craft of making music together. The girls have a collective saying that they live by that drives them to pursue their dream: Conceive, Believe, Achieve.

About Bob Kingsley's Country Top 40
Every time he gets in front of the microphone, Bob Kingsley adds to his status as the most listened-to radio voice in country music history. The Host and Executive Producer of Bob Kingsley 's Country Top 40, far and away the most successful show of its kind, has been the king of the country countdown for three decades now, and to hear him tell it, the process retains every bit of its magic. Bob's love for the genre, its people and its history has always been evident in that warm, rich voice, and the combination has given him both a vast and loyal audience and legendary status within the industry. He has twice been named the CMA's National Broadcast Personality of the Year and his show received Billboard's Network/Syndicated Program of the Year award no fewer than 16 times. Bob also received the ACM's National Broadcast Personality of the Year Award in 2007 and, perhaps most tellingly, he was inducted in 1998 into the Country Music DJ Hall of Fame.
